What Is Certified Legal Translation?
Certified legal translation refers to the professional translation of legal documents by qualified translators who have the expertise required to accurately interpret legal terminology and concepts. These translations are often accompanied by a certification confirming that the translated document accurately reflects the content of the original text.
Certified legal translations are commonly required for:
- Contracts and agreements
- Court documents
- Power of Attorney (POA)
- Memorandums of Association (MOA)
- Wills and inheritance documents
- Immigration documents
- Government certificates
- Commercial licenses
- Corporate legal documentation
- Arbitration documents
The primary objective of certified legal translation is to ensure that the translated document carries the same legal meaning and intent as the original version.

The Growing Demand for Legal Translation in the UAE
The UAE’s strategic location and international business environment have significantly increased the demand for legal translation services.
Businesses frequently enter into agreements with international partners, investors establish companies across multiple jurisdictions, and individuals relocate to the UAE from around the world. These activities generate a continuous need for legally accurate translations.
Several factors contribute to this growing demand:
International Business Operations
Companies operating in the UAE often work with partners from different countries. Contracts, shareholder agreements, commercial licenses, and corporate documents may require translation into Arabic or other languages to comply with local regulations.
Immigration and Residency Procedures
Individuals applying for visas, residency permits, or family sponsorship often need certified translations of official documents such as birth certificates, marriage certificates, educational qualifications, and police clearance certificates.
Legal Proceedings
Court cases involving international parties frequently require certified translations of evidence, witness statements, contracts, judgments, and supporting documentation.
Government Requirements
Many UAE authorities require documents to be translated into Arabic before they can be officially accepted and processed.
Common Legal Documents That Require Certified Translation
Contracts and Agreements
Contracts are among the most commonly translated legal documents. Whether related to employment, partnerships, real estate, or commercial transactions, contracts must be translated accurately to ensure all parties clearly understand their rights and obligations.
Court Documents
Legal proceedings often involve documents that must be translated for judges, lawyers, witnesses, and litigants. Accurate translation ensures fairness and transparency throughout the legal process.
Power of Attorney (POA)
A Power of Attorney grants authority to another individual to act on someone’s behalf. Any error in translating a POA may affect the scope of authority granted and create legal complications.
Wills and Estate Planning Documents
Wills require precise translation to ensure that the testator’s intentions are properly understood and legally recognized.
Corporate Legal Documents
Companies frequently require translations of:
- Articles of Association
- Memorandums of Association
- Shareholder Agreements
- Board Resolutions
- Commercial Licenses
These documents often form the legal foundation of a business and must be translated with exceptional accuracy.
